Default Back up power?

Just a quick question. What happens when the power goes out on a reef aquarium? Would some sort of backup power be necessary?

Typically when the power goes out the two main concerns would be gas exchange(oxygenation) and temperature. If you have a wet/dry type of filtration, flooding may be a concern if you aren't set-up correctly. I've dealt with outages before up to about 8 hours without doing anything. If you have a generator around the house, plug in the fridge a tank heater and powerhead (for surface agitation). It really depends on how long of a power outage(s) you get and how often.

I have one and have used it before too, but the problem with that is it requires me to to be home which sometime isn't possible so I bought a large computer backup battery plugged a relay that closes when power goes out into it I then plugged in to the relay a large air pump with air stones and put them into the back of my tank. So when the power goes off the pump starts up and runs for many, many hours, it ran for about 7 hours a few weeks ago and battery showed barely used.

With this setup I don't have to worry if someone is home for quite a few hours.
